Stockfish slowly stewed with onions, milk, olive oil and anchovies. It is Vicenza’s signature dish, rooted in a centuries-old local tradition.
Soft white polenta from local cornmeal, a classic Veneto staple in Vicenza, often served with cod, game or cheeses.
Fresh bigoli pasta with a rich duck ragù. A beloved trattoria dish in the Vicenza area and wider Veneto countryside.

Moderate for northern Italy: stays and dining are below Venice or Milan, while local buses and simple meals stay fairly affordable for tourists.
Service is often included or modest. Round up at cafes and taxis, or leave 5-10% at restaurants for very good service, but it is not required.
